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.
Land Rover Range Rover Evoque is clearly cheaper – starting at 43,300 £ , while the Jeep Gladiator costs 66,400 £ . That’s a price difference of around 23,143 £.
Fuel consumption also shows a difference: the Land Rover Range Rover Evoque uses 3.7 L/100km and is substantially more efficient than the Jeep Gladiator with 9.8 L/100km. The difference is about 6.1 L/100km.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Land Rover Range Rover Evoque offers barely more power – delivering 269 HP compared to 264 HP. That’s roughly 5 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Land Rover Range Rover Evoque is moderately quicker – completing the sprint in 7.2 s, while the Jeep Gladiator takes 8.6 s. That’s about 1.4 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Jeep Gladiator delivers barely more torque with 600 Nm compared to 540 Nm. That’s about 60 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Both vehicles offer seating for 5 people.
In terms of curb weight, Land Rover Range Rover Evoque is clearly lighter – 1,792 kg compared to 2,360 kg. The difference is around 568 kg.
When it comes to payload, the Land Rover Range Rover Evoque carries marginally more – 600 kg compared to 565 kg. That’s a difference of about 35 kg.

The Jeep Gladiator grafts the Wrangler's go-anywhere attitude onto a proper pickup bed, giving weekend adventurers the ability to haul gear, pop the top, and head off-road with confidence. It won't pretend to be a luxury cruiser, but its honest, rugged charm and practical versatility make it a great pick for buyers who value character and capability over showroom polish.

The Range Rover Evoque turns heads with a compact, sculpted silhouette and an interior that feels more boutique hotel than utility vehicle. It delivers composed, playful handling around town while keeping enough ruggedness for weekend escapes — perfect for buyers who want luxury without the ostentation.
